/*
 * LOG_SAMPLE_RATE controls how aggressively we downsample logs from the
 * Pondermill quote service, which emits roughly 40k lines per minute at
 * peak. We keep 1-in-N lines for INFO and below; WARN and above are
 * never sampled. Do not raise this without checking storage quotas with
 * the Brightlane observability team, as past increases overwhelmed the
 * ingest tier within hours. The sampling config was validated against
 * the build identified by the trace token below.
 */

build token for fajop-kageg: htk14_a2d40227103e0f

Night-shift staff: Floor 4 of the Tellhaven Building opens this week. After 21:00, access is via the rear stairwell only; the lifts are locked out overnight during the settling period. Complete a walk-through of the new floor once per shift and log it. The stairwell keypad accepts the code below.

badge for yahop-fawep: bdg-XBKXI-68071

Quick heads-up on Pinwheel UI versioning: we cut a minor release every sprint, and anything touching component props needs a changeset file in the PR. No changeset, no merge — the bot will nag you. Majors are rare and go through the design council first. The full policy, with examples of what counts as breaking, lives on the internal page below.

wiki page, bahip-yahip: https://grafana.qirvanlabs.corp/browse/display/projects/cc3a1b9dbfc9